内容大纲: 1. 什么是区块链钱包 区块链钱包是用于存储、管理和交易数字货币的软件工具。它们利用加密技术来创建...
TPTP(Thousands of Problems for Theorem Provers)是一个专门用于证明辅助工具提供的标准测试问题集合,旨在为各种定理证明器提供统一的测试。TPTP项目最初由不同的研究人员和开发者发起,旨在促进自动定理证明的研究和发展。
TPTP数据库包含大量的逻辑问题,涵盖了多个领域,如一阶逻辑、高阶逻辑、分离逻辑等。研究人员和开发者可以利用这些问题来测试他们的定理证明器,从而确保他们的工具在应对不同逻辑推理时的性能和效果。
TPTP的应用范围非常广泛,从学术研究到实际应用都有其身影。使用TPTP,研究人员可以直接获取经过验证的问题,未必需要自行设计或寻找相关问题,从而能更加专注于定理证明的算法和功能扩展。
要下载TPTP,用户可以访问其官方网站或相关的资源平台。在TPTP的官网下载页面,用户可以找到最新版本的下载链接、版本更新记录以及安装说明,以便于快速获取所需的资源。
在下载之前,用户需要检查自己的系统兼容性以及所需的软件环境,确保下载的版本可以在自己的设备上运行。下载完毕后,用户可以按照提供的安装说明进行安装,从而顺利开始使用TPTP。
安装TPTP的步骤相对简单,但用户需要细心按照每一步进行操作。一般来说,TPTP的安装步骤包括下载、解压、配置环境变量等。以下是一个详细的安装步骤:
安装完成后,用户可以开始使用TPTP进行逻辑推理问题的测试。用户可以通过命令行调用TPTP,也可以使用GUI(图形用户界面)工具来实现更多功能。TPTP支持多种常用的定理证明器,用户需要根据自己的研究需求选择相应的证明器进行测试。
在使用TPTP时,用户可以选择预设的问题集或者自行创建新问题,并通过相关参数设置进行。TPTP提供了丰富的文档和用户手册,帮助用户熟悉其功能和优势。
TPTP软件通常需要的系统要求包括:操作系统(如Windows、macOS、Linux等)、Java运行环境(如JDK或JRE)和必需的内存及存储空间。具体要求可能随版本的不同而变化,用户在下载前应尽量查看官方提供的信息。
TPTP是一个开放标准,其设计允许与多种定理证明器对接。用户可以根据自己使用的证明工具,下载对应的接口或插件,以便快速连接和使用。文档中将会有详细的设置步骤。
用户可以通过访问TPTP的官方网站,查阅相关的用户手册和文档,获取使用指导。如果需要更深入的技术支持,用户还可以加入TPTP的社区讨论组,与其他开发者和研究者交流问题和经验。
TPTP支持多种形式的逻辑问题,包括但不限于一阶逻辑、高阶逻辑、模态逻辑等。用户可以根据需求选择不同的逻辑体系进行研究和测试。
TPTP的更新频率视开发团队的工作进展而定,一般来说,随着技术的进步和用户需求的变化,TPTP会定期发布新版本。用户可以关注官方网站获取最新的更新信息和下载链接。
通过以上的介绍,相信用户对TPTP的基本情况、下载渠道、安装步骤、使用方法以及常见问题有了更深入的了解。使用TPTP可以大大提高自动定理证明的效率,为相关研究提供了强有力的支持。
根据需求,如果需要更详细的内容,我们可以进一步探讨TPTP的高级功能、应用案例、性能 benchmark 等模块,提升整体内容的深度与广度。